Work okay, fitted this evening. Flash rate slightly faster than I am used to but still legal. Roughly 85 -90 flash per minute, I think as standard it was 60fpm.


Being a pendant, I have brought an adjustable flasher relay, from ebay, to see if I can reduce the rate!


Bw



Nice and bright now though, but not retina burning like some w*****s out there. Brightest is not always best!

Update,


I fitted the adjustable relay and it actually works better than the one supplied with the lamps, which caused the dash repeaters to stay on and dim when the indicators flashed on/off.


The adjustable relay allowed me to trim the flash rate down nearer to the original rate and the dash repeaters now work as original.  :D
